3/23/12 ipad

There is a newer version of the ipad out. It has a clearer screen and has 4g's. Some people say that the new ipad was not improved and updated enough to actually be called a "new" version of ipad. A lot of people agree that the new ipad is great, because they might be into photographer or downloading movies onto the ipad, and it has better screen resolution and memory.It will be the same price as the ipad 2, ranging depending on the wi-fi capability and memory usage.
Friday at 8a.m was the release of this new ipad. It also went on sale Friday in Australia, Canada, France, Germany, Hong Kong, Japan, Puerto Rico, Singapore, Switzerland, the United Kingdom and the U.S. Virgin Islands.

3/9/12 Number One Password

The study in the article says that the number one password employed by business user is, "Password1". They say it's most commonly used because it's easy to remember, and it meets the criteria for the basic password requirements, meaning it has a capital letter, the right amount of characters, and a number. This is bad, because it means that hackers can easily get into business files.
